ACES Leadership Studies Minor

The Minor in Leadership Studies provides instruction in leadership theories and their applications and is open to all undergraduate students who have a minimum 2.0 GPA. The minor requires a total of seventeen or eighteen semester hours: nine hours of required foundational courses, five to six hours of elective context courses, and three hours in a capstone course. The required foundational courses are:

    • AGED 260: Introduction to Leadership Studies (3 hrs)
    • AGED 380: Leadership in Groups and Teams (3 hrs)
    • PSYC 455: Organizational Psychology (3 hrs)

Students will take AGED 480, Collaborative Leadership Capstone (3 hrs) as their capstone course experience.
